Fibers are an ideal component for use in concrete and mortar as a way to improve the possible weaknesses of these materials. Concrete fibers reduce shrinkage crack formation and crack width, while also improving energy absorption and fire resistance. Other benefits can also be seen, such as the reduction or elimination of reinforcing steel as well as improved durability.

 

Concrete steel fibers have countless applications in concrete construction. By reducing or replacing traditional mesh and rebar, labor costs will be reduced and construction schedules will be accelerated. Safety is improved by reducing the chance of tripping or puncturing traditional rebar. Since concrete fibers are part of the entire concrete, the rebar will not end up at the bottom of the floor slab.

 

 

 

Advantages of steel fiber in concrete

● Increase the load bearing capacity of concrete

 

● Reduction of concrete slab thickness

 

● Load carrying capacity is not reduced by concrete cracks (crack control)

 

● Increased durability

 

● Low maintenance costs - extended service life

 

● Improved bending properties

 

● Reduces absorption of water, chemicals etc.

 

● Can be used for fast-track schedules

 

● Easier positioning of joints (fewer joints required)

 

● Reduced on-site labor to manage rebar

 

● Reduces project costs - ensures economic design

 

● Improved impact and abrasion resistance

 

● Fibers are evenly distributed throughout the concrete (concrete tensile strength can be specified)

 

● Tougher surface with fewer bleed holes (expected to improve concrete quality)

 

● Greater savings for heavier crack control systems
